SiteCast Mobile Service Announced
Dai Nippon Printing has launched a new platform offering called SiteCast, an ASP service which has been developed for companies to easily create mobile formatted websites for campaigns in both print and broadcasting media. The system features a 2D barcode loaded with information including URLs of products which users can connect to campaigns from newspaper, magazine or catalogue advertisments via their mobile.
SiteCast includes easily customizable templates, and transmission functions for getting important information from users including survey and contact forms, and functionality for measuring advertising effectiveness for marketing purposes.
The price service is an initialization cost 100,000 yen, and monthly basic charge 50,000 yen. However, when the number of requests per month exceed 5000, an extra charge 5000 yen for 5000 is charged. An extra charge 10,000 yen for every 10,000 pages when the number of monthly requests exceeds 30,000 pages.
